The piledriver may be banned in Louisiana, but that didn't stop wrestler Joey Janela from hitting the move on a fan in the middle of Bourbon Street.

It all went down Wednesday evening while Joey was walking around/interacting with fans ahead of his upcoming Spring Break show and it lead to one guy getting a piledriver.

For those unaware ... The Louisiana Boxing & Wrestling Commission has a list of banned moves for independent wrestling events in NOLA which includes variations of the piledriver and powerbomb.

According to Deadspin, additional banned moves include:

  • The “Moonsault”, “Shooting Star”, or “450 Splash” or any variation thereof which involves one wrestler, leaping or flipping off the ropes or turnbuckles to contact the head or neck of the opponent with any part of his body;
  • The “Stungun” of any variation thereof which results in the one fighter’s head or neck being dragged, draped or “closelined” [sic] across the ropes;
  • The striking of a wrestler’s head with any object, chair, trashcan [sic] lid, etc., and
  • No wrestler shall throw, push, shove or force another out of the ring or over the top rope.
